Key Responsibilities and Accountabilities: * Regular site visits and liaising with the production team. * Preparing and reviewing tenders with estimators and assisting with understanding the client's requirements to offer value engineering. * Providing early cost advice to clients on variations and ensuring only authorised variations are undertaken. * Offering technical advice on drawings and ensuring each projects have the correct documentation. * Managing the end-to-end commercial aspects of the assigned projects to maximise value and collaborating with the Finance and Procurement departments accordingly. * Ensuring all commercial accountabilities are undertaken in a timely manner, with a high degree of accuracy and measure. * Analysing rates & prices and agreement of variations and / or compensation events as required. * Identification and analysis of potential debt risks and negotiating financial reconciliation with third parties to provide reasonable solutions. * Forecasting monthly and annual profit figures ensuring figures are maintained throughout the lifetime of the project. * Understanding the principles of safety on sites and projects. * Supporting the safety Director and safety team in the application of safety policy and practice. * Ensuring that any safety concerns are addressed immediately with the support of the safety team and Directors as appropriate. * Building strong working relationships with clients including social networking. * Allocating work to sub-contractors including assistance with procurement when required.
